About Toronto (YTO)

Lying on the North-West shore of Lake Ontario, Toronto is one of the most fascinating and populated cities in Canada. Tourists visiting here call it one of the true and magnificent cities on the map of world, with diverse attractions to lure the attention of travelers across the globe. Some of the attractions will leave long lasting memories in your life. From sky-touching buildings to architectural masterpieces, from lush green fields to clean and wide roads, you will find everything here which will add some remarkable days in your life. The deep-rooted culture and warm hospitality are the things which you love to talk about. The nightlife of the city is the real delight for the visitors as people love to hang-out in pubs and bars. During nights, you will find the city quite vivacious and vibrant. Nothing is more beautiful than visiting Toronto's attractions which are St. Lawrence Market, CN Tower, Toronto Zoo, and The Eaton Center. The city welcomes you everywhere and let you enjoy every moment of your life with fun and laughter. It is said that the summers are the right time to pay a visit in this part of the world as during the months of May to September, the climate of the city becomes quite enjoyable and pleasant. You will also find many splendid shopping malls, restaurants and luxury hotels in different corners of the city. Toronto Pearson International Airport (YTO) is here which connects the city with many other countries. All the major flights fly in and out of Toronto to/from every corner of the world. About Mexico City (MEX)

The capital city of Mexico, Mexico is the largest city in North America. The place is the political, financial, educational and cultural hub of the country. With the weather divided into two main seasons, dry and rainy, the city appears best in the spring season. With a population of over 20million, you can easily find people from different races, sex, cultures and traditions, here at the place and that aptly showcases its versatility and diversity as a city. There are many diverse foreign communities residing at Mexico City, which includes Lebanese, Spaniards, Argentines, Japanese, Cubans, Chilean, Americans, and Koreans. Though the city is considered relatively expensive, but it totally depends upon the budget and choice of the visitors. There are places which are affordable and tourists can stay and eat at those places, provided they know about such places. Reaching the place is not much of a task, as the person can take a flight to the Benito Juarez International Airport. This is most used medium to get into the beautiful city. You can roam around the city using its various inter-terminal shuttle services, buses, and Metro. The popular places to be discovered in the city include the urban areas of the Downtown Mexico City. The famous landmarks, Plaza de la Constitución, La Catedral, Angel de la Independencia, Basílica de Guadalupe, Ciudad Universitaria, and many others, appear delightful to the eyes. Parks and museums are other attractions which interests the visitors. With its oozing appeal and sports frenzy attitude, the city appeals to many tourists across the globe and continues to offer its superficial services. About Air Canada

Air Canada, the largest airline and flag carrier of Canada is headquartered in Montreal and most convenient mode of traveling in today's world. It originated from the Canadian federal government's 1936 creation of Trans-Canada Airlines (TCA), which began operating its first transcontinental flight routes in 1938.In year 1965 the name Trans Canada Airline was renamed as Air Canada. Due to providing best services to passengers it has been Best International Airline in North America by Sky Trax.
